How to Get Verified on Audiomack as an Artist

One of the most important milestones for any upcoming artist on Audiomack is getting verified. Verification is that yellow checkmark that tells fans, promoters, and even record labels that your profile is official and trustworthy.

So, how do you get verified on Audiomack as an artist?

The answer is simple: to get verified on Audiomack, you must claim your artist profile, complete it with professional details, upload quality music consistently, grow your fanbase, and then apply through Audiomack’s official verification request form.

Step-by-Step Guide to Getting Verified on Audiomack

Here’s how you can secure verification as an upcoming artist:

Step 1: Claim Your Artist Profile

Go to your settings and select “Claim Your Artist Account.”

Add your stage name, bio, and profile picture.

Connect your social media accounts (Instagram, TikTok, Twitter).

👉 This proves to Audiomack that you are a real artist and not just an ordinary user.

Step 2: Upload Quality Music Consistently

Verification isn’t given to artists who upload once and disappear. Audiomack looks for:

Consistent uploads of singles, albums, or mixtapes.

Songs with proper metadata (title, genre, producer credits).

High-quality audio and attractive cover art.

Step 3: Grow Your Fanbase

Audiomack verifies artists who have an audience. Build your fanbase by:

Sharing links on WhatsApp, Instagram, and TikTok.

Encouraging followers to like, repost, and comment.

Networking with DJs and other artists.

The more engagement you get, the more serious Audiomack takes you.

Step 4: Apply for Verification

Once you’ve built your profile, head to Audiomack’s verification request form and apply. Be honest and provide accurate details. Make sure:

Your bio is complete.

You have at least one properly uploaded track.

Your profile picture is professional.

Your social media links match your artist name.


Common Reasons Why Audiomack Rejects Verification

Many upcoming artists fail to get verified because they make these mistakes:

Incomplete profile (no bio, no social links).

Uploading poor-quality or stolen songs.

Using fake names or inconsistent branding.

Low engagement (no followers, no streams).

Frequently Asked Questions About Audiomack Verification

  1. How long does it take to get verified on Audiomack?

It depends. Some artists get verified within a few days, while others take weeks. The key is to have a strong profile before applying.

  1. Do I need to pay to get verified?

No. Verification is free. Beware of scammers who promise verification for money.

  1. How many followers do I need to get verified?

Audiomack doesn’t state an exact number, but having a growing and active fanbase increases your chances.

  1. Can DJs and producers get verified on Audiomack?

Yes. DJs, producers, and even podcasters can request verification if they have consistent uploads and fan engagement.

  1. What if my verification request gets denied?

Don’t give up. Improve your profile, upload more songs, grow your fanbase, and reapply after a few months.
